RF1001T2D Equivalent & Substitute Parts Reference
Part Overview
The RF1001T2D from Rohm Semiconductor is a diode array, categorized under diodes and rectifiers, featuring a 1 Pair Common Cathode configuration, with a maximum reverse voltage of 200 V and a continuous average forward current of 5A per diode. It is housed in a TO-220-3 Full Pack package for through-hole mounting. The product is active with significant inventory. Key Parameters
| Parameter | RF1001T2D Value |
|---|---|
| Diode Configuration | 1 Pair Common Cathode |
| Voltage - DC Reverse (Vr) (Max) | 200 V |
| Current - Average Rectified (Io) (per Diode) | 5A |
| Voltage - Forward (Vf) (Max) @ If | 930 mV @ 5 A |
| Speed | Fast Recovery =< 500ns, > 200mA (Io) |
| Reverse Recovery Time (trr) | 30 ns |
| Current - Reverse Leakage @ Vr | 10 µA @ 200 V |
| Operating Temperature - Junction (Max) | 150°C |
| Mounting Type | Through Hole |
| Package / Case | TO-220-3 Full Pack |
| RoHS Status | ROHS3 Compliant |
| REACH Status | REACH Unaffected |

Frequently Asked Questions (FAQ)
Q: What parameters are strictly required to match when selecting substitutes for RF1001T2D?
A: Diode configuration, maximum reverse voltage, average rectified current rating, maximum forward voltage at the test current, recovery speed and time, reverse leakage specification, operating junction temperature, mounting type, package, RoHS status, and REACH status.
Q: Is package compatibility critical for drop-in replacement?
A: Yes. The replacement must physically fit and match the through-hole TO-220-3 Full Pack or equivalent package/case to ensure mechanical and thermal compatibility.
Q: Why is RoHS and REACH status included in the criteria?
A: Compliance ensures the substitute meets environmental and regulatory requirements essential for production and global supply chain conformity.
Q: Are substitutes with higher current or voltage ratings eligible?
A: Yes, provided all other parameters also match or are compatible; a substitute may have higher current or voltage ratings as reflected in allowed parameters.
Q: Are obsolete devices like FFPF20UP20DNTU recommended?
A: Obsolete devices are shown for legacy or cross-reference purposes only and are not intended for use in new designs.
Q: Is the tab configuration important?
A: Yes. Isolated tab variants are noted in the table, which may be required for certain applications.
Q: How should reverse recovery time and speed be compared?
A: Acceptable substitutes must demonstrate similar fast recovery characteristics (≤500ns) to meet circuit requirements. Reverse recovery times are compared directly as specified.
